Description

The Retail Banker II at TD Bank in Bowie, Maryland, serves as a crucial customer liaison, leveraging financial expertise and consultative advice to guide customers on banking solutions. This role is instrumental in achieving business objectives by identifying suitable TD solutions that help customers achieve their financial goals and enhance their relationship with the bank. Responsibilities include acting as a subject matter expert, making product recommendations, building customer relationships, utilizing CRM tools for proactive sales, and resolving customer issues effectively.

The Toronto-Dominion Bank

The Toronto-Dominion Bank and its subsidiaries are collectively known as TD Bank Group, one of the largest banks in North America. TD provides a wide range of personal, commercial, and investment banking products and services to over 27 million customers globally. Headquartered in Toronto, Canada, the bank operates through key segments including Canadian Retail, U.S. Retail, and Wholesale Banking.
